Output d42419ba7fc3c28cacc5cd949a5ecfa9c0f3887472f7ce4e71db0ea698489eeb:0

value
70560003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 301ee86e2e80315395ba3a0bdf8a66da210069c0 OP_EQUAL
address
MCHbhAAKUcSfxLEJFzAD6AWiPhFrCpWfN1
transaction
d42419ba7fc3c28cacc5cd949a5ecfa9c0f3887472f7ce4e71db0ea698489eeb
spent
true